How to get Fantastic Four skins in Marvel Rivals
The Marvel Rivals Fantastic Four skins release date was July 25, 2025, to coincide with the movie’s release, so they are currently available to purchase in the game.
There are two different ways for players to obtain the movie-themed Marvel Rivals Fantastic Four skins, making it easy to buy one or two of the skins or all four.
Players can opt for one of the four individual cosmetic bundles or the combo bundle, which includes all four of the Marvel Rivals First Steps skins along with the other cosmetics. Each bundle is 1,400 units and includes the following:
Human Torch Bundle

- The Fantastic Four First Steps Costume
- 1 Emote
- The Fantastic Four First Steps Johnny Storm Nameplate
- The Fantastic Four First Steps Johnny Storm Spray
Invisible Woman Bundle

- The Fantastic Four First Steps Costume
- 2 Emote
- The Fantastic Four First Steps Susan Storm Nameplate
- The Fantastic Four First Steps Susan Storm Spray
Mister Fantastic Bundle

- The Fantastic Four First Steps Costume
- 4 Emote
- The Fantastic Four First Steps Reed Richards Nameplate
- The Fantastic Four First Steps Reed Richards Spray
The Thing Bundle

- The Fantastic Four First Steps Costume
- 3 Emote
- The Fantastic Four First Steps Ben Grimm Nameplate
- The Fantastic Four First Steps Ben Grimm Spray
Those who want all four of the skins and their accompanying cosmetics will be looking at a heftier price tag of 3,400 units. The Fantastic Four: First Steps combo bundle includes everything in each of the four individual bundles, along with the Devourer of Popcorn Galacta spray, which is a reference to the Galactus popcorn bucket being sold in theatres.
To get the skins, all you need to do is navigate to the in-game store on the Marvel Rivals main menu. Choose your bundle, pay the required amount, and the skins and cosmetics will automatically unlock.
Marvel Rivals Fantastic Four: First Steps skins price

As the new Fantastic Four skins are Epic rather than Legendary, they aren’t too pricey, especially not individually. As mentioned, each bundle costs 1,400 units and includes the skins plus the above cosmetics. Units can be unlocked in the battle pass, but the main way to obtain them is to exchange them for Lattice, which can be bought with real money. 1,000 Lattice costs $9.99, while 500 Lattice costs $4.99. Those who don’t have any Lattice or Units leftover in their account will need to pay a little under $15 for each of the bundles.
The combo bundle is 3,400 units, which is more expensive, but is still cheaper than buying all four individual hero bundles separately. Those who don’t have any Lattice stored away would save the most money by purchasing two of the 2,180 Lattice bundles for just under $40 if they want the combo bundle. It’s still an expensive option, but it’s the cheapest way to collect enough Lattice to buy the complete Fantastic Four: First Steps bundle.
